The modern farmhouse style is a blend of rustic charm and contemporary elements, incorporating elements such as shiplap walls, open shelving, apron front sinks, and wide-plank hardwood floors. This style is often separated into two distinct aesthetics: traditional farmhouses and modern farmhouses. Modern farmhouse style is similar to country style but uses white or light neutral colors with a cleaner, more contemporary look. In contrast, country style includes bright and pastel colors and floral or gingham patterns. Both types use reclaimed wood, pottery, metals, and baskets in their decor.

What exactly is modern farmhouse?
Modern farmhouse style is a cleaner, more contemporary look that blends older rustic furniture with modern styles. It uses neutral colors like white, gray, beige, greige, tans, blues, and greens on walls. This style is characterized by a blend of comfortable, older rustic furniture with cozy modern styles. For example, heirloom, vintage, or antique wood furniture pieces can be paired with a classic contemporary sofa in neutral white, cream, gray, beige, or brown.

What is the difference between modern farmhouse and classic farmhouse?
Classic farmhouses are characterized by vintage warmth and comfort, with vintage furniture, wooden beams, and old-school floor plans. Modern farmhouses, on the other hand, focus on functionality and open living concepts, incorporating contemporary comfort elements with industrial touches. The choice of furniture and statement pieces also reflects the design philosophy for each. Classic farmhouse furniture features rustic elements, distressed finishes, and intricate details, while modern farmhouses feature comfortable seating, plush cushions, and clean lines. Both styles reflect the desire for a sense of nostalgia and craftsmanship, blending traditional and modern farmhouse styles.

What defines farmhouse decor?
The farmhouse style is a popular interior design trend that combines natural materials like wood and stone, muted color palettes, vintage or handcrafted furniture, and a warm, welcoming ambiance. It draws inspiration from rural farmhouses, celebrating their rustic charm and unpretentious elegance. The style features natural materials like weathered wood, reclaimed barnwood, stone, and metals like wrought iron, and muted, earthy color palettes like whites, beiges, grays, and soft blues.
Vintage and handcrafted furniture and decor items are often incorporated into the design, bringing a sense of history and craftsmanship to the space. The farmhouse style creates warm and inviting spaces, with cozy textiles like plaid blankets and throw pillows contributing to this ambiance. The style seamlessly blends old and new elements, with antique pieces sitting comfortably alongside modern conveniences, creating a timeless look.
